Title: Amish Apple Dumplings
Categories: Dessert Fruit
Yield: 6 Servings

6 Apples, peeled and cored
  Lemon juice
1/2cWhite sugar, approx
1tsCinnamon
  Brown sugar
  Butter
2 Pie pastry for 2 pies
  Sugar sauce:
2cWater
3/4cSugar
2tsVanilla
2tbButter
1/4tsNutmeg
1/4tsMace

Roll out pastry and cut into squares enough to cover apples completely. Peel and core apples. Roll in lemon juice. Then roll in white sugar and cinnamon combined. Place on pastry square. Stuff core cavity with brown sugar, butter, brown sugar in equal parts. (The amount depends on size of core cavity, just stuff full.) Fold pastry up around apple to completely enclose it. Place in pan. Prepare sugar sauce by mixing water, sugar, vanilla, butter, nutmeg, and mace and boiling for 1 minute. Let cool slightly. Pour over Apples. Bake in 375 F oven for 1 hour. Serve warm. Note: Apples may be frozen in pastry (before sugar sauce is added) if desired. Good dessert to make ahead if you have lots of apples around. Just let thaw when ready to use, and cover with sugar sauce and bake as usual.
